YouTube Description

as posted by the channel

-Trump: There's something wrong with "grossly incompetent" Governor Tim Walz.

-Newsmax’s Carl Higbie unpacks why the illegal immigration issue is a simple one.

-Texas Rep. Jody Arrington discusses the recently exposed $1.3 billion Somali fraud scheme in Minnesota.

-President Trump answers press questions on narcoterrorism, Ukraine, and the fraud in Minnesota.

-Rob Finnerty criticizes Democrats for labeling “drug-smuggling terrorists” as shipwreck survivors.

-Sen. Rand Paul expresses concern over military action against alleged Venezuelan drug boats.

-Rob Schmitt blasts Mamdani "ripoff" Aftyn Behn.

-Rep. Anna Paulina Luna files a discharge petition to circumvent Speaker Johnson and force a vote to ban congressional stock trading.
